HON’BLE MR. JUSTICE ANAND SHARMA

Order

13/02/2026

1. Learned counsel for the petitioner submits that after

issuance of impugned order dated 19.02.2025, the petitioner has

submitted a representation before the respondents raising his

grievances against the impugned order however, the same has not

been decided as yet.

2. In view of limited grievance raised by learned counsel

for the petitioner, the writ petition is disposed of with liberty to the

petitioner to make a fresh representation before respondent No.3,

who shall consider and decide the representation of the petitioner

in accordance with law within a period of 30 days from the date of

receipt of such representation along with certified copy of this

order.

3. It is made clear that this Court has not expressed any

opinion on merits of the case.

4. Pending application(s), if any, shall stand disposed of.
